Amye Archer, a mother of two from Georgia, went from being an obese woman to a fitness enthusiast who lost over 100 pounds. Her story is an inspiring tale of transformation and perseverance.

Amye grew up in a small town in Georgia. She was always overweight, and by the time she was 16, she weighed over 200 pounds. Amye tried dieting and exercising, but nothing seemed to work. She felt like she was always fighting a losing battle.

As Amye got older, her weight gain became more severe. She developed sleep apnea, high blood pressure, and diabetes. She was also constantly tired and had no energy. It was clear that she needed to make a change in her life.

In 2006, Amye had a wake-up call when her doctor told her that she needed to lose weight or she would face serious health consequences. Amye knew that she had to make a change. She started by cutting out junk food and processed foods. She also started exercising regularly.

At first, Amye's weight loss was slow. But she was patient and persistent. She kept at it, and she eventually started to see results. The weight started to come off, and Amye started to feel better.

Amye lost over 100 pounds in total. She went from a size 24 to a size 8. She also got rid of her sleep apnea, high blood pressure, and diabetes.

Amye's life has changed dramatically since she lost weight. She is now healthy and active. She has run several marathons and she enjoys spending time with her family. Amye is also a motivational speaker and she helps other people to lose weight.

Amye's story is an inspiration to many people. She has shown that it is possible to overcome obesity and live a healthy life. Amye has started a movement called Fat Girl Skinny. The movement is dedicated to helping people lose weight and improve their health.
